Output 13af225abc68dcae1b8ee6585b535b234ea01a91e3f06e3a5b18658c89123651:42

value
243892
script pubkey
OP_0 OP_PUSHBYTES_20 dfe9731e10047f2129adb9b1e065f8a1fde9e456
address
bc1qml5hx8ssq3ljz2ddhxc7qe0c5877nezkrt8vuf
transaction
13af225abc68dcae1b8ee6585b535b234ea01a91e3f06e3a5b18658c89123651
confirmations
188336
spent
true